fre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

軟件工程課本習(xí)題答案(留存版)

2025-08-09 15:45上一頁面

下一頁面
  

【正文】 明確的軟件項目。 (6) 統(tǒng)一過程優(yōu)點(diǎn):提高了團(tuán)隊生產(chǎn)力,在迭代的開發(fā)過程、需求管理、基于組件的體系結(jié)構(gòu)、可視化軟件建模、驗證軟件質(zhì)量及控制軟件變更等方面,針對所有關(guān)鍵的開發(fā)活動為每個開發(fā)成員提供了必要的準(zhǔn)則、模板和工具指導(dǎo),并確保全體成員共享相同的知識基礎(chǔ)。面向?qū)ο蠓椒ǖ某霭l(fā)點(diǎn)和基本原則,是盡量模擬人類習(xí)慣的思維方式,使開發(fā)軟件的方法和過程盡可能接近人類認(rèn)識問題和解決問題的方法與過程,從而使描述問題的問題空間與其解空間在結(jié)構(gòu)上盡可能一致。請畫出銀行存款業(yè)務(wù)的分層數(shù)據(jù)流圖(至少畫出兩層)。存款業(yè)務(wù)輸入數(shù)據(jù)調(diào)度輸出數(shù)據(jù)第一級分解后的結(jié)構(gòu)圖(3) 完成第二級分解。 (2) 選用的控制結(jié)構(gòu)只準(zhǔn)許有一個入口和一個出口。10的二維整數(shù)數(shù)組A,長度為10的一維數(shù)組B, C。 j=9。 i=9。 i++) c = a[i], e=a[i1] c是字母T F e屬于178。下面是一段排序程序,請對其編碼風(fēng)格進(jìn)行改進(jìn),以增加其可讀性。for (i=1。 a[i]=temp}},注意編碼風(fēng)格。b[i] */ b[i]=a[i][0]。 i=9。 n=strlen(a)。請為相關(guān)的處理程序采用等價類劃分方法設(shè)計等價類表及相應(yīng)的測試用例。順序圖在分析中更常用,而協(xié)作圖則在設(shè)計中更常用。對象模型的五個層次 解釋關(guān)聯(lián)類的作用,在什么時候需要使用關(guān)聯(lián)類?關(guān)聯(lián)類的作用是描述關(guān)聯(lián)的屬性。軟件構(gòu)件可以被獨(dú)立部署,并由第三方任意組裝。在面向?qū)ο笤O(shè)計中,可以將UML類圖看作是數(shù)據(jù)庫的概念模型,一個類可以映射為一個表或多個表,此外,還要考慮類之間的關(guān)聯(lián)關(guān)系、繼承關(guān)系的映射。既糾結(jié)了自己,又打擾了別人。2. 若不是心寬似海,哪有人生風(fēng)平浪靜。3) 任務(wù)管理部分的設(shè)計任務(wù)管理主要包括任務(wù)的選擇和調(diào)整。舉例說明如下:在下圖中,包A依賴于包B,反過來包B又依賴包A,構(gòu)成了循環(huán)依賴。(3) 創(chuàng)建用例圖──標(biāo)識參與者與用例之間、用例與用例之間的關(guān)系。 討論順序圖與協(xié)作圖的關(guān)系,何時用順序圖建模優(yōu)于協(xié)作圖建模,以及相反的情況。 } b[n]=39。變量c存儲當(dāng)前處理的字符,變量e存儲c之前字符。 i++) if (a[i][j]c[j]) c[j] = a[i][j]。 //產(chǎn)生1100之間的隨機(jī)數(shù) /*求a中每一行的最大值232。 j=n。 j++) if (a[j]a[j+1]) { temp=a[j]。對于效率沒有特殊嚴(yán)格要求的系統(tǒng)來說,要將程序的清晰性放在第一位,在不影響清晰性的情況下,去改進(jìn)效率。假設(shè)在輸入的文字中,兩個單詞間只允許是空格、,、.、?、!,則在輸出的文字中,大寫的情況有以下幾種:(1) 整段文字的第一個字母是大寫;(2) “.”后的第一個字母是大寫;(3) “?”后的第一個字母是大寫;(4) “!”后的第一個字母是大寫;設(shè)變量a存儲輸入的字符串,變量b存儲結(jié)果字符串,變量c存儲當(dāng)前處理的字符,變量e存儲c之前的字符(當(dāng)c為第一個字符時除外)。C[j]。/*建立10180。amp。 結(jié)構(gòu)化程序設(shè)計禁止使用goto語句嗎?如果程序中使用了goto語句,是否就可以斷定它是非結(jié)構(gòu)化的? 結(jié)構(gòu)化程序設(shè)計并不禁止使用goto語句。這種情況能夠較好地支持模塊化的觀點(diǎn),每個子問題用單獨(dú)的模塊去解決,模塊之間應(yīng)該是高內(nèi)聚、低耦合的,這樣才能減少工作量,否則,雖然每個模塊的工作簡單了,但模塊之間的聯(lián)系很復(fù)雜,也增加了問題解決的難度和工作量。(2) 注意分層細(xì)化時對編號的處理方法。這種方法學(xué)把軟件生命周期的全過程依次劃分為若干個階段,然后順序地逐步完成每個階段的任務(wù)。 適用范圍:適用于內(nèi)部開發(fā)的大型軟件(開發(fā)周期長、比較容易受到社會因素影響的軟件項目),軟件開發(fā)人員具有豐富的風(fēng)險評估知識和經(jīng)驗。缺點(diǎn):由于瀑布模型幾乎完全依賴于書面的規(guī)格說明,很可能導(dǎo)致最終開發(fā)出的軟件產(chǎn)品不能真正滿足用戶的需要;用戶往往需要等待很長時間才能看到可以運(yùn)行的程序;適應(yīng)需求變更的能力比較差??尚行匝芯恳卮鸬年P(guān)鍵問題是:“在成本和時間的限制條件下能否解決問題?是否值得做?”。(2) 用戶對“已完成的”軟件系統(tǒng)不滿意的現(xiàn)象經(jīng)常發(fā)生。 如果將軟件開發(fā)比作高樓大廈的建造,可以將軟件的設(shè)計比作什么?可以將軟件的設(shè)計比作建筑設(shè)計,軟件設(shè)計的成果相當(dāng)于建筑設(shè)計的設(shè)計圖紙。 什么是軟件工程?軟件工程是指導(dǎo)計算機(jī)軟件開發(fā)和維護(hù)的工程學(xué)科。通常有四種類型的維護(hù):改正性維護(hù)、適應(yīng)性維護(hù)、完善性維護(hù)和預(yù)防性維護(hù)。軟件工程師必須有較高的技術(shù)水平,能夠設(shè)計出開放的軟件體系結(jié)構(gòu)。 簡述傳統(tǒng)方法和面向?qū)ο蠓椒ǖ奶攸c(diǎn)。其作用如下:(1) 確定系統(tǒng)在其環(huán)境中的位置,與系統(tǒng)有聯(lián)系的外部實體(包括硬件、軟件、組織機(jī)構(gòu)及人)有哪些。ER圖如下:教材章節(jié)小結(jié)習(xí)題序號標(biāo)題序號標(biāo)題 4 結(jié)構(gòu)化設(shè)計方法 當(dāng)你“編寫”程序時你設(shè)計軟件嗎?軟件設(shè)計和編碼有什么不同嗎?在“編寫”程序時并沒有設(shè)計軟件。盡管模塊分解可以簡化要解決的問題,但模塊分解并不是越小越好。 TABLE(I)!=ITEMI=(START+FINISH)/2TABLE(I)ITEMI=(START+FINISH)/2TFSTART=I+1FINISH=I1TABLE(START)==ITEM || TABLE(FINISH) ==ITEM || TABLE(I)==ITEMTFFLAG=1FLAG=0或者(FINISHSTART)1 amp。result。數(shù)組C*/ 3for (j=0。 }(3) 。因此,人們在編寫程序時,很注重程序的時間效率和空間效率,而不太注重程序的清晰性。 i=n1。 i=n1。i++) for (j=0。 */ c[j]=a[0][j]。 return(result)。 if (isalpha(c)) { if(strchr(.?!,e)) c=toupper(c)。聚合描述了整體和部分之間的結(jié)構(gòu)關(guān)系。 面向?qū)ο蠓治鲂枰⒌娜齻€模型是什么?面向?qū)ο蠓治鲂枰⒌?個模型是:由用例和場景表示的功能模型(用例模型);用類和對象表示的靜態(tài)模型(對象模型);由狀態(tài)圖和順序圖表示的動態(tài)模型(交互模型)。 消除包之間循環(huán)依賴性的方法是什么? 本質(zhì)上,兩個包之間的依賴性來自于兩個包中類之間的依賴性。例如,調(diào)整需求、復(fù)用已有的類、把問題域類組合在一起、增添泛化類以建立類間的協(xié)議、調(diào)整繼承的支持級別、改進(jìn)性能等。 。歲月是有情的,假如你奉獻(xiàn)給她的是一些色彩,它奉獻(xiàn)給你的也是一些色彩??蛻艨梢栽诰€查詢訂單的狀態(tài)。傳統(tǒng)的構(gòu)件也稱為模塊,是軟件體系結(jié)構(gòu)的一部分。 按照以下描述,畫出UML類圖:一本教材由許多章組成,每一章包含許多節(jié)、小結(jié)和習(xí)題組成,章和節(jié)都具有標(biāo)題和序號屬性。賬戶對象的狀態(tài)圖如下圖所示。所不同的是,a測試是在開發(fā)環(huán)境中所做的測試,主要由開發(fā)方人員進(jìn)行。 b[0]=a[0]。maxOfC*/ maxOfC = c[0]。 j++) if (a[i][j]b[i]) b[i] = a[i][j]。*/int main(){ int a[10][10], b[10],c[10]。 for (j=i+1。 i++) for (j=1。但對于實際開發(fā)的項目來說,任務(wù)并沒有結(jié)束。maxOfC*/ 5maxOfC = C[0]。 /*求A中每一行的最大值232。數(shù)組B; 2求A中每一列的最小值232。 FSTARTABQENDTFTP 圖449 流程圖對應(yīng)的NS圖如下: 對應(yīng)的P
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1